Google軟件測試之道 英文版

Google軟件測試之道 英文版 下載 mobi epub pdf 電子書 2024


簡體網頁||繁體網頁
[美] James,Whittaker Jason,Arbon Jeff,Carollo 著



點擊這裡下載
    


想要找書就要到 圖書大百科
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

發表於2024-05-09

類似圖書 點擊查看全場最低價

圖書介紹

齣版社: 人民郵電齣版社
ISBN:9787115414731
版次:01
商品編碼:11967003
品牌:異步圖書
包裝:平裝
開本:小16開
齣版時間:2016-09-01
頁數:264
正文語種:英文版


相關圖書





圖書描述

編輯推薦

Google軟件測試精髓完美呈現,測試界知名專傢推薦

軟件測試人員案頭必讀

測試領域的傳奇巨匠James與兩位Google專傢傾情奉獻

測試領域的傳奇巨匠James與兩位Google專傢一起披露瞭Google如何做測試的精髓所在,並提供瞭一套嶄新的測試工程實踐方案。即使你的産品並非如Google般的規模,相信你仍然可以從中受益匪淺。

本書揭示瞭大量的奇巧妙計,100%實用且擴展性超強,涉及到風險分析、測試計劃……像真實用戶一樣思考……探索性實踐、黑盒、白盒、驗收測試……獲取有用反饋……記錄問題……選擇和創建工具…… 測試“文檔和模擬對象”的接口、類、模塊、庫、二進製文件、服務和基礎設施……代碼審核、重構……使用測試鈎子、代碼提交腳本、代碼提交隊列、持續集成等方麵。使用這些技術,你可以把測試工作由瓶頸變成一個加速器,使得整個測試團隊都更加富有效率。

內容簡介

內容提要
每天,Google都要測試和發布數百萬個源文件、億萬行的代碼。數以億計的構建動作會觸發幾百萬次的自動化測試,並在好幾十萬個瀏覽器實例上執行。麵對這些看似不可能完成的任務,榖歌是如何測試的呢?本書從內部視角告訴你這個世界上成功、增長速度快的互聯網公司是如何應對21世紀軟件測試的獨特挑戰的。本書抓住瞭Google做測試的本質,抓住瞭Google測試這個時代復雜和流行軟件的精華。本書描述瞭測試解決方案,揭示瞭測試架構是如何設計、實現和運行的,介紹瞭軟件測試工程師的角色;講解瞭技術測試人員應該具有的技術技能;闡述瞭測試工程師在産品生命周期中的職責;講述瞭測試管理以及在Google的測試曆史或主要産品上發揮瞭重要作用的人士的訪談,這對那些試圖建立類似Google的測試流程或團隊的人受益很大。本書還介紹瞭作者對於Google測試如何繼續演進的見解、Google乃至整個業界的測試方嚮的一些預言,相信很多讀者都會感受到其中的洞察力,甚至感到震驚。
本書可以作為任何從事軟件測試人員到達目標的指南。

作者簡介

James Whittaker 是Google的工程總監 ,負責部分Google産品的測試,包括Chrome、地圖、Google web apps。在加盟Google之前,James在Microsoft工作,再之前是一名大學教授。James在全球測試領域聞名遐邇。

Jason Arbon 是Google的一名測試工程師TE ,曾參與負責Google桌麵、Chrome和Chrome OS的測試。同時Jason也是一係列開源測試工具和個性化實驗的開發負責人。在加入Google之前,他也曾在Microsoft工作過。

Jeff Carollo 是Google的一名測試開發工程師SET,曾參與負責Google Voice、工具框、Chrome、Chrome OS産品 的測試。Jeff為許多Google內部的開發團隊提供谘詢服務,幫助提升這些團隊初期的代碼質量。之後在2010年,Jeff轉崗為軟件開發工程師(SE),並領導負責Google+ APIs的開發。在加入Google之前,Jeff也曾經在Microsoft工作過。

目錄

目錄

Chapter 1 Introduction to Google Software Testing / Google軟件測試介紹 1
Quality≠Test / 質量不等於測試 5
Roles / 角色 6
Organizational Structure / 組織結構 8
Crawl, Walk, Run / 爬、走、跑 10
Types of Tests / 測試類型 12
Chapter 2 The Software Engineer in Test / 軟件測試開發工程師 15
The Life of an SET / SET的工作 17
Development and Test Workflow / 開發和測試流程 17
Who Are These SETs Anyway? / SET究竟是誰 22
The Early Phase of a Project / 項目的早期階段 22
Team Structure / 團隊結構 24
Design Docs / 設計文檔 25
Interfaces and Protocols / 接口與協議 27
Automation Planning / 自動化計劃 28
Testability / 可測試性 29
SET Workflow: An Example / SET的工作流程:一個實例 32
Test Execution / 測試執行 40
Test Size Definitions / 測試大小的定義 41
Use of Test Sizes in Shared Infrastructure /
測試規模在共享測試基礎平颱中的應用 44
Benefits of Test Sizes / 測試規模的益處 46
Test Runtime Requirements / 測試運行需求 48
CASE 1: CHANGE IN COMMON LIBRARY / 在通用庫上的代碼變更 52
CASE 2: CHANGE IN A DEPENDENT PROJECT / 53
Test Certified / 測試認證 54
An Interview with the Founders of the Test Certified Program /
與測試認證計劃創始人的訪談 57
Interviewing SETs / SET的招聘 62
An Interview with Tool Developer Ted Mao /
與工具開發工程師Ted Mao的訪談 68
An Interview with Web Driver Creator Simon Stewart /
與Web Driver的創建者Simon Stewart的訪談 70
Chapter 3 The Test Engineer / 測試工程師 75
A User-Facing Test Role / 一種麵嚮用戶的測試角色 75
The Life of a TE / 測試工程師的工作 76
Test Planning / 測試計劃 79
Risk / 風險 97
Life of a Test Case / 測試用例的生命周期 108
Life of a Bug / bug的生命周期 113
Recruiting TEs / TE的招聘 127
Test Leadership at Google / Google的測試領導和管理工作 134
Maintenance Mode Testing /
維護模式的測試 137
Quality Bots Experiment / 質量機器人實驗 141
BITE Experiment / BITE實驗 153
Google Test Analytics / Google Test Analytics 163
Free Testing Workflow / 零成本測試流程 169
External Vendors / 外部供應商 173
An Interview with Google Docs TE Lindsay Webster /
與Google Docs 測試工程師Lindsay Webster的訪談 175
An Interview with YouTube TE Apple Chow /
與YouTube測試工程師Apple Chow的訪談 181
Chapter 4 The Test Engineering Manager / 測試工程經理 187
The Life of a TEM / 測試工程經理的工作 187
Getting Projects and People / 獲得項目和人員 189
Impact / 影響力 191
An Interview with Gmail TEM Ankit Mehta /
與Gmail測試工程經理Ankit Mehta的訪談 193
An Interview with Android TEM Hung Dang /
與Android測試工程經理Hung Dang的訪談 198
An Interview with Chrome TEM Joel Hynoski /
與Chrome測試工程經理Joel Hynoski的訪談 202
The Test Engineering Director / 測試總監 206
An Interview with Search and Geo Test Director Shelton Mar /
與搜索和地理信息測試總監Shelton Mar的訪談 207
An Interview with Engineering Tools Director Ashish Kumar /
與工程工具總監Ashish Kumar的訪談 211
An Interview with Google India Test Director Sujay Sahni /
與印度Google測試總監SujaySahni的訪談 214
An Interview with Engineering Manager Brad Green /
與工程經理Brad Green的訪談 219
An Interview with James Whittaker / 與James Whittaker的訪談 222
Chapter 5 Improving How Google Tests Software / Google軟件測試改進 229
Fatal Flaws in Google’s Process / Google流程中的緻命缺陷 229
The Future of the SET / SET的未來 231
The Future of the TE / TE的未來 233
The Future of the Test Director and Manager / 測試總監和經理的未來 234
The Future of Test Infrastructure / 未來的測試基礎設施 234
In Conclusion / 結論 235
Appendix A Chrome OS Test Plan / Chrome OS 測試計劃 237
Overview of Themes / 測試主題概述 237
Risk Analysis / 風險分析 238
Per-Build Baseline Testing / 每次構建版本的基綫測試 239
Per-LKG Day Testing / 最新可測試版本(Last Known Good,LKG)的每日測試 239
Per-Release Testing / 發布版本測試 239
Manual Versus Automation / 手工測試與自動化測試 240
Dev Versus Test Quality Focus / 開發和測試的質量關注點 240
Release Channels / 發布通道 240
User Input / 用戶輸入 241
Test Case Repositories / 測試用例庫 241
Test Dashboarding / 測試儀錶盤 241
Virtualization / 虛擬化 241
Performance / 性能 242
Stress, Long-Running, and Stability / 壓力、長時運行和穩定性測試 242
Test Execution Framework (Autotest) / 測試執行框架(Autotest) 242
OEMs / OEM廠商 242
Hardware Lab / 硬件實驗田 242
E2E Farm Automation / 端到端測試自動化集群 243
Testing the Browser AppManager / 測試瀏覽器的應用管理器 243
Browser Testability / 瀏覽器的可測試性 243
Hardware / 硬件 244
Timeline / 時間綫 244
Primary Test Drivers / 主要的測試驅動力 246
Relevant Documents / 相關文檔 246
Appendix B Test Tours for Chrome / Chrome的漫遊測試 247
The Shopping Tour / 購物漫遊 247
The Student Tour / 學生漫遊 248
Suggested Areas to Test / 建議測試領域 248
The International Calling Tour / 國際長途電話漫遊 249
Suggested Areas to Test / 建議測試領域 249
The Landmark Tour / 地標漫遊 249
Suggested Landmarks in Chrome / Chrome中的建議地標 249
The All Nighter Tour / 通宵漫遊 250
Suggested Areas to Test / 建議測試領域 250
The Artisan’s Tour / 公務漫遊測試 251
Tools in Chrome / Chrome工具 251
The Bad Neighborhood Tour / 危險地帶漫遊 251
Bad Neighborhoods in Chrome OS / Chrome OS中的危險地帶 251
The Personalization Tour / 個性化漫遊 252
Ways to Customize Chrome / 自定義Chrome的方法 252
Appendix C Blog Posts on Tools and Code / 有關工具和代碼的博客文章 253
Take a BITE out of Bugs and Redundant Labor /
使用BITE從bug和冗餘的工作中解脫齣來 253
Unleash the QualityBots / 發布QualityBot 255
RPF: Google’s Record Playback Framework /
RPF:Google的錄製迴放框架 257
Google Test Analytics-Now in Open Source /
Google測試分析係統(Google Test Analytics)——現在開源瞭 260
Comprehensive / 全麵 260
Quick / 快速 260
Actionable / 可操作 260
Sustained Value / 持續有效 260
Google軟件測試之道 英文版 下載 mobi epub pdf txt 電子書 格式

Google軟件測試之道 英文版 mobi 下載 pdf 下載 pub 下載 txt 電子書 下載 2024

Google軟件測試之道 英文版 下載 mobi pdf epub txt 電子書 格式 2024

Google軟件測試之道 英文版 下載 mobi epub pdf 電子書
想要找書就要到 圖書大百科
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

用戶評價

評分

瞭解一下 Google 測試工程師的角色。

評分

看看彆人傢的測試怎麼做的,也順便撿撿英語

評分

送貨很快,書是正版,很滿意的一次購物

評分

非常不錯,618真給力。

評分

很不錯的書籍,內容是英文版

評分

書不錯,隻不過紙的材質我不滿意。除瞭封皮,裏麵聞起來味道不好!

評分

英文版,專門買的,一定看完

評分

看看彆人傢的測試怎麼做的,也順便撿撿英語

評分

? Google軟件測試之道 英文版

類似圖書 點擊查看全場最低價

Google軟件測試之道 英文版 mobi epub pdf txt 電子書 格式下載 2024


分享鏈接




相關圖書


本站所有內容均為互聯網搜索引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

友情鏈接

© 2024 book.qciss.net All Rights Reserved. 圖書大百科 版權所有